BCIT Biomedical Engineering Student Build

May 23 @ 12:00 pm - 2:30 pm PDT
A person does some soldering at a build event.

Makers Making Change joins BCIT Biomedical Engineering students to build adapted joysticks for community members with disabilities.

Skills Canada National Competition

May 28 - May 29
Enercare Centre, 100 Princes' Blvd
Toronto, Ontario Canada
+ Google Map
Event graphic.

Makers Making Change is excited to be at the Skills Canada National Competition! MMC will be hosting a Learn To Solder booth at this year's Skills Canada National Competition where participants will have the opportunity to try soldering to complete a battery interrupter.

KPU Accessibility Week Event

May 28 @ 2:00 pm - 4:00 pm PDT
KPU Richmond Campus, 8771 Lansdowne Road
Richmond, BC Canada
+ Google Map
Event graphic.

Makers Making Change will be attending the KPU Accessibility Week Event. Organized by Kwantlen Polytechnic University's Entertainment Arts program and Including All Citizens, the university will open its doors to faculty, students, and the public to learn about accessibility. There will be presentations and demos for everyone to learn about.
